Deploi Launches Digital Infrastructure for Private Credit on Polygon

Deploi, a provider of institutional infrastructure for digital private credit, has launched a system for issuing direct bonds on the Polygon blockchain. This move follows the allocation of ISIN codes for UK consumer loans by Nasdaq CSD. This is reported by Cointelegraph.com reporting .
The first issuance involved digital debt obligations valued at up to 5 million EUR. This is part of Deploi's 1 billion EUR bond program for 2026, with plans to expand the program to 5 billion EUR once the global infrastructure is fully completed by the end of the third quarter of 2026.
Deploi aims to modernize the private credit market by replacing traditional, slow, and manual financial structures with programmable solutions. The system is based on EVM-compatible networks, with Polygon selected as the initial settlement layer, and a future transition to the Canton Network infrastructure is planned.
The bonds are issued and settled via the Assetera platform, which is licensed under MiFID II and regulated by the European Union. This provides investors with legal and secure access to blockchain-based private credit products.
